Abstract

Several dental infections ranging from dental caries to periodontitis and ending in oral malignancies create a significant global healthcare concern. Advanced artificial intelligence (AI) systems can now demonstrate powerful capabilities for automated identification of various dental conditions while reducing the need for human professionals to perform diagnostic tasks manually and saving their valuable treatment time. The review details up-to-date AI detection techniques which focus on three major dental infections by assessing research work from 2017 to 2024 utilizing different types of radiographic images. The article accounts for examination of numerous diagnosis structures and their diagnostic applications in dentistry through a well-structured comparative analysis revealing both infection types and implemented deep learning (DL) algorithms. This review delivers an essential critical assessment of the present situation which functions as an important reference for dental practitioners and researchers in understanding AI tooth infection detection methods better, while guiding the upcoming developments in dental AI applications.
